The Mastery Manual (subtitled A Lifestyle Arsenal for the High Achiever ) is a concise, action-oriented workbook by leadership expert and author Robin Sharma. Unlike traditional narrative books, it is designed as a 30-day intensive program to help readers break limiting habits, build peak performance routines, and achieve personal and professional mastery. The book distills Sharma’s broader philosophies from works like The Monk Who Sold His Ferrari into a practical, daily discipline format.
